Which workflows should be automated first for measurable business impact
The highest-value automation opportunities are usually found where revenue, customer experience and control intersect. In subscription environments, that means prioritizing workflows that reduce cycle time, eliminate handoffs and improve data integrity across the customer lifecycle. The goal is not to automate everything at once. It is to sequence automation around the moments that most directly affect cash flow, retention and service quality.
- Lead-to-order automation: connect CRM, Sales, pricing approvals and contract generation so commercial teams can move from qualified opportunity to executable subscription order with fewer exceptions.
- Order-to-provision automation: trigger onboarding tasks, entitlement setup, inventory or service allocation, documentation workflows and customer communications immediately after order confirmation.
- Usage-to-billing automation: align subscription terms, add-ons, service events and accounting rules to reduce invoice disputes and improve recurring revenue accuracy.
- Case-to-renewal automation: connect Helpdesk, customer success milestones, SLA performance and account health indicators to renewal planning and expansion opportunities.
- Procure-to-fulfill automation: where distribution operations include hardware, licenses or field services, synchronize Purchase, Inventory and delivery workflows with subscription commitments.

How cloud architecture choices shape subscription operating efficiency
Architecture decisions are business model decisions. A Multi-tenant SaaS design typically supports lower operating cost per tenant, faster release management, standardized controls and stronger recurring revenue leverage. It is often the right fit for white-label ERP offerings, OEM Platforms and partner-led service catalogs where repeatability matters more than deep tenant-level customization. Dedicated SaaS is more appropriate when customers require isolated performance, custom integration patterns, stricter data residency controls or contractual separation. Private cloud and hybrid cloud models become relevant when governance, legacy integration or compliance constraints prevent full standardization.
From an enterprise architecture perspective, the platform should be cloud-native where practical. Kubernetes and Docker can support workload portability, release consistency and horizontal scaling. PostgreSQL remains a strong transactional data layer for ERP workloads, while Redis can improve session handling, queue performance or caching in high-concurrency scenarios. Object Storage is useful for documents, backups and large file retention. Reverse Proxy and Load Balancing layers support secure traffic management, routing and High Availability. Autoscaling should be applied selectively, especially for stateless services and integration workloads, while core transactional components should be scaled with performance testing and governance in mind.
| Deployment model | Best fit | Business advantage | Key trade-off |
|---|---|---|---|
| Multi-tenant SaaS | Standardized subscription platforms and partner ecosystems | Operational efficiency, faster upgrades, lower cost to serve | Less tenant-specific flexibility |
| Dedicated SaaS | Enterprise customers with isolation or integration demands | Performance control, stronger customization boundaries | Higher operating cost per environment |
| Private cloud | Regulated or policy-driven organizations | Governance alignment and infrastructure control | Reduced elasticity compared with shared models |
| Hybrid cloud | Businesses balancing legacy systems with cloud growth | Pragmatic modernization and phased transformation | More complex integration and operating model |
What governance and security must look like in automated subscription operations
Workflow automation without governance creates hidden risk. Subscription platforms process customer data, pricing logic, financial records, support interactions and operational events that must be controlled with clear accountability. Identity and Access Management should enforce role-based access, separation of duties and auditable approval paths across sales, finance, operations and support. This is especially important in partner ecosystems where internal teams, resellers, MSPs and OEM stakeholders may all interact with the same platform under different permissions.
Security controls should be embedded into the operating model rather than added after deployment. That includes secure API design, encryption policies, backup governance, environment segregation, change control and incident response procedures. Monitoring, Observability, Logging and Alerting are not only technical disciplines; they are executive safeguards for revenue continuity. If onboarding jobs fail, invoices are delayed or integrations stop syncing, the business impact is immediate. A resilient ERP automation strategy therefore requires operational telemetry that maps technical events to business outcomes.
Core control domains executives should review
- Access governance: role design, privileged access control, partner access boundaries and approval workflows.
- Operational resilience: High Availability design, backup strategy, Disaster Recovery targets and Business Continuity planning.
- Change governance: CI/CD controls, GitOps discipline, Infrastructure as Code review and release rollback procedures.
- Data governance: retention rules, auditability, document control, financial integrity and integration traceability.
- Security operations: centralized Logging, actionable Alerting, incident triage and escalation ownership.
How platform engineering improves ERP workflow automation outcomes
Many ERP automation initiatives underperform because the business process design is sound but the delivery model is fragile. Platform Engineering addresses this by creating reusable deployment patterns, environment standards, observability baselines and release pipelines that reduce operational variance. For subscription platforms, this matters because every workflow dependency multiplies the cost of inconsistency. If one tenant, region or partner environment behaves differently from another, support overhead rises and automation confidence falls.
A disciplined delivery model should include Infrastructure as Code for repeatable environments, CI/CD for controlled releases and GitOps for auditable configuration management. API-first architecture is equally important. Subscription businesses rarely operate in isolation; they connect with payment systems, identity providers, customer portals, data warehouses, support channels and partner applications. ERP workflow automation should therefore be designed as an integration-ready business platform, not a closed back-office system. This is where managed hosting strategy and managed cloud services can create business value by standardizing operations, patching, monitoring, backup execution and environment lifecycle management.
